Disaster for Manchester! All the Drama from the Champions League!

Matchday 6 of the Champions League was billed to be full of drama - and it hasn't disappointed.

Marseille's stunning, last gasp winner at Dortmund sent them through to the 2nd round and sent more misery to already beleaguered Greeks who thought they had won respite after doing all they needed to do against Arsenal's B team.

Man City score - but it's not very happy indeed.

But what tops it off was the collapse of the two Manchester clubs tonight. Man City may have won on the scoreline over Bayern Munich - 2-0 it finished - but they lost the war as Napoli won 2-0 in Villarreal.

Meanwhile in Switzerland, Basel have done it again to an English club. This time a 2-1 win was enough to send Man United out of the Champions League and end Sir Alex's hopes of winning his 3rd European Cup win.


Incredibly, it means both Manchester clubs will be in the Europa League after the New Year!

Another result on the night: Dinamo Zagreb 1-7 Lyon. With Ajax thumped at home by Real Madrid 3-0, it means the French go through instead on goal difference!


So here's who's through as winners and runners-up..

Winners - Barcelona, Arsenal, Chelsea, APOEL, Internazionale, Real Madrid, Bayern Munich, Benfica

Runners-up - AC Milan, Marseille, Bayer Leverkusen, CSKA Moscow, Zenit St Petersburg, Lyon, Napoli, Basel
